The social-emotional learning of the students that I share my classroom with is extremely important. Children of all ages have feelings and thoughts, and every one of those little emotions is extremely important. I want to use the Amazon Echo and the Amazon Show to increase my students' social-emotional learning by giving them access to a variety of resources that these products can easily provide.
With the Echo products having access to the internet, they can be utilized in a variety of ways to boost my students' interests and feelings.
Students can go to an Echo product and say how they are feeling and it will change to a particular color to fit that emotion, ad provide them with a tip to help change their emotion if needed. You can also use these products to play soothing music within the classroom, or games that can boost classroom morale and team-building.
